Coffee-Based Hot Drinks

Starbucks’ coffee menu is vast, with options ranging from simple brewed coffee to layered espresso drinks.

Popular Coffee Drinks Include:

  • Latte – Espresso with steamed milk, available in classic and flavored versions.
  • Cappuccino – Equal parts espresso, steamed milk, and milk foam for a balanced flavor.
  • Americano – Espresso shots topped with hot water for a smooth, strong coffee.
  • Espresso – A bold, concentrated shot of coffee.
  • Macchiato – Espresso marked with a small layer of milk or foam.
  • Flat White – Smooth espresso combined with velvety microfoam milk.

Tea-Based Hot Drinks

For tea lovers, Starbucks offers a variety of hot tea drinks, including lattes, herbal blends, and traditional teas.

  • Chai Tea Latte – Spiced tea with steamed milk.
  • Green Tea Latte – Matcha green tea powder mixed with milk.
  • Herbal Tea Infusions – Chamomile, Mint Majesty, and other caffeine-free options.
  • London Fog Latte – Earl Grey tea with vanilla syrup and steamed milk.

Tip: Starbucks teas can also be customized with plant-based milks, added syrups, or extra shots of tea concentrate for stronger flavor.

Cold Coffee & Espresso Drinks

  • Iced Latte – Espresso and cold milk over ice.
  • Iced Americano – Espresso and cold water over ice.
  • Cold Brew – Slow-steeped coffee served cold, smoother and less acidic than iced coffee.
  • Nitro Cold Brew – Cold brew infused with nitrogen for a creamy, foamy texture.

Frappuccino Menu

Frappuccinos are Starbucks’ signature blended drinks, combining coffee or creme bases with ice and flavorings.

  • Coffee Frappuccino – Classic blended coffee drink.
  • Creme Frappuccino – Non-coffee version with flavors like vanilla or caramel.
  • Seasonal Flavors – Pumpkin Spice, Peppermint Mocha, and more.

Starbucks Secret Menu and Customizations

The Secret Menu is a collection of creative drinks shared by fans and baristas. These aren’t officially listed but can be made by customizing existing drinks.

Popular Secret Drinks:

  • Butterbeer Frappuccino – Vanilla bean frappuccino with caramel syrup.
  • Pink Drink – Strawberry acai refresher with coconut milk.
  • Medicine Ball Tea – Jade Citrus Green Tea with lemonade and honey.
